    The MIT Museum, founded in 1971, is located at the Massachusetts Institute of Technology in Cambridge, Massachusetts. It hosts collections of holography, technology-related artworks, artificial intelligence, architecture, robotics, maritime history, and the history of MIT.

  5. Sep 30, 2022 · MITs research and innovation has been described as magic by many. But that magic can sometimes seem obscure and intimidating to outsiders. Now the MIT Museum, which opens to the public on Oct. 2, is inviting everyone to take part in MITs magic with a new 56,000-square-foot space in the heart of Cambridge’s Kendall Square.
